    CM Sai’s strict instructions: There should be no shortage of essential commodities, if law and order deteriorates, Collector-SP will be responsible

    Raipur. The ongoing strike of truck drivers in many states of the country including Chhattisgarh is affecting the smooth supply of essential commodities in the state. The entire system has collapsed due to the truck drivers’ strike. Meanwhile, in view of the situation, Chief Minister Vishnudev Sai held a meeting with the Divisional Commissioner, Inspector General of Police, Collector and Superintendents of Police through video conferencing.

    Collector-SP will be responsible if law and order deteriorates

    During the meeting, the CM has given necessary instructions to control the law and order situation in the district, CM has said that in otherwise the responsibility of the Collector-SP will be fixed directly. Keep in mind that no kind of misleading information should be spread, correct information should reach the public. Apart from this, the CM has given instructions to take immediate action against anti-social elements spreading rumours.
